Why Whiteheads Form Beneath the Skin Surface
Whiteheads are one of the most common forms of acne and are considered a type of comedonal acne. They develop when a hair follicle becomes clogged with excess sebum, dead skin cells, and other debris, but unlike blackheads, the opening of the pore remains closed. Because the material inside the follicle is trapped beneath the skin's surface, it appears as a small white or flesh-colored bump rather than a dark spot. Understanding why whiteheads form requires examining the biological processes that contribute to clogged pores and acne development.
The formation of whiteheads begins with a process known as follicular keratinization. Normally, skin cells within hair follicles shed in an organized manner and are carried to the skin's surface. In acne-prone individuals, this process may become disrupted, causing dead skin cells to accumulate inside the follicle. At the same time, sebaceous glands may produce excess oil. When these skin cells and oils combine, they can create a blockage that prevents normal drainage from the pore.
Unlike blackheads, which remain partially open to the air, whiteheads form when the follicular opening becomes completely or nearly completely sealed. Because the trapped material is not exposed to oxygen, it does not undergo the oxidation process that causes blackheads to appear dark. Instead, the accumulated contents remain beneath the skin surface, creating the characteristic raised white bump associated with closed comedones.
Several factors may contribute to the development of whiteheads. Hormonal fluctuations can increase sebum production, making pores more likely to become congested. Genetics may influence how readily follicles become clogged, while environmental factors and skincare habits can also play a role. Individuals with oily skin often experience a higher number of whiteheads because increased oil production creates more opportunities for pore blockage. Stress, inadequate sleep, and certain lifestyle factors may indirectly influence acne severity by affecting hormonal and inflammatory pathways.
The skin barrier can also influence overall acne management. Excessive cleansing, aggressive scrubbing, or over-exfoliation may irritate the skin and disrupt its protective barrier. While these practices are sometimes used in an attempt to eliminate whiteheads quickly, they may actually increase inflammation and worsen overall skin health. Maintaining a balanced skincare routine is often recommended to support the skin while addressing acne concerns.
Evidence-based treatments for whiteheads typically focus on preventing pore blockages and promoting normal skin cell turnover. Retinoids are commonly used because they help regulate the shedding of skin cells within follicles and reduce the formation of new comedones. Salicylic acid is another frequently recommended ingredient because it may penetrate into pores and help remove excess oil and accumulated debris. These ingredients are often used in long-term acne management strategies aimed at reducing both whiteheads and blackheads.
Additional supportive skincare ingredients may also be beneficial. Niacinamide is often included in acne-focused formulations because it may help support skin barrier function and reduce visible redness associated with irritation. Non-comedogenic moisturizers can help maintain hydration without increasing the likelihood of clogged pores, while daily sunscreen use may help protect the skin from environmental stressors and support overall skin health.
Although whiteheads are generally considered a mild form of acne, they can sometimes progress to inflammatory lesions if additional irritation and inflammation develop within the follicle. Early and consistent treatment may help reduce the number of clogged pores and minimize the risk of more severe breakouts. However, improvements typically occur gradually, as the skin requires time to complete its natural renewal processes.
Individuals with persistent whiteheads, widespread acne, or concerns about treatment effectiveness should consider consulting a qualified dermatologist. Professional evaluation can help identify contributing factors and determine the most appropriate treatment approach. Because acne is influenced by multiple factors including hormones, sebum production, inflammation, and genetics, successful management often requires patience, consistency, and individualized care.
